Fixes #30947.

Repro

The issue's script, against local Postgres:

$ DATABASE_URL=postgres://… bun bug.ts
[killed] {"n":"10"}
[q0] {"err":"connection must be a PostgresSQLConnection"}
[q1] {"err":"connection must be a PostgresSQLConnection"}
[q2] {"err":"connection must be a PostgresSQLConnection"}
[q3] {"err":"connection must be a PostgresSQLConnection"}
[q4] {"err":"connection must be a PostgresSQLConnection"}

30-40% failure rate on a max: 10 pool when all connections are closed
server-side while the event loop is blocked (the repro blocks via
Bun.spawnSync running pg_terminate_backend; in production this is
a pooler's idle reaper, a network blip, or Supabase's session pooler).
The pool never recovers; sql.close() afterwards spins at 100% CPU.

Cause

The pooled connection's handleConnected is wired to the native
connection's on_connect callback, which Rust schedules as a microtask
(queue_microtask) from set_status(Connected) after the server sends
ReadyForQuery. handleClose is the paired callback, which
fail_with_js_value fires synchronously.

When the server's FIN lands in the same I/O tick as ReadyForQuery
(uSockets' poll returns READABLE | EPOLLHUP in one wake, common on
loopback or when a pooler closes many idle conns in a batch), uSockets
dispatches us_dispatch_data then us_dispatch_end in the same
us_internal_dispatch_ready_poll call:

  1. on_data parses ReadyForQuery and queues on_connect as a microtask.
  2. The same read carried the admin-shutdown ErrorResponse, so
    on_data calls fail, which runs on_close synchronously.
    handleClose nulls this.connection, sets state = closed,
    removes the slot from readyConnections.
  3. The queued on_connect microtask then fires. handleConnected
    blindly overwrote state = connected and re-added the entry to
    readyConnections, but this.connection is still null.

The next query sees the ghost in readyConnections,
flushConcurrentQueries dispatches it, and
handle.run(pooledConn.connection /* null */, query) trips the native
guard:

// src/sql_jsc/postgres/PostgresSQLQuery.rs
let Some(connection) = postgres_sql_connection::js::from_js_ref(arguments[0]) else {
    return Err(global_object.throw(format_args!("connection must be a PostgresSQLConnection")));
};

Retry only runs for slots with state === closed, so a ghost stuck in
connected is never refreshed; the pool is permanently wedged.

Fix

BasePooledConnection.handleConnected (src/js/internal/sql/shared.ts)
refuses stale transitions:

if (this.state !== PooledConnectionState.pending) {
  return;
}

The only legitimate paths into handleConnected are the initial
connect, doRetry(), and the connect-failure backoff retry. All of
them hold state = pending while waiting for the callback. Anything
else is a racing microtask from a native connection whose on_close
already ran, and must be dropped rather than promoted back into
readyConnections. One guard in the shared base class covers both the
Postgres and MySQL adapters.

Rebase note: this PR originally patched #onConnected in
postgres.ts and mysql.ts separately. #32145 consolidated that state
machine into BasePooledConnection in shared.ts, so after rebasing
the guard now lives there (one site instead of two). The bug still
reproduced on main after #32028/#32041/#32097/#32145: the regression
test fails with corrupted: true on unfixed main.

Verification

test/js/sql/postgres-close-during-handshake.test.ts - fake TCP server
that serves the full trust-mode handshake (AuthOk + ParameterStatus
stack + BackendKeyData + ReadyForQuery + admin-shutdown ErrorResponse)
and FINs every socket. Runs under plain bun bd test, no Docker.

  • fails on unfixed main (corrupted: true, first iteration), passes
    with the fix in ~3.5s
  • the retry/force-close suites from the recent pool refactor all pass
    with the guard: sql-close-pending-connection.test.ts,
    sql-onconnect-onclose-throw.test.ts,
    sql-connect-error-reporting.test.ts (32 tests, 0 fail)
  • original repro script: ~30% failure without fix, 0% with fix
    (release build, real Postgres)

Additional findings (outside current diff — PR may have been updated during review):

  • 🟡 test/js/sql/postgres-close-during-handshake.test.ts:135-151 — nit: stderr is collected here but never asserted on or surfaced. If the fixture crashes before printing JSON, the test will fail with {corrupted: undefined, exitCode: <nonzero>} and the actual error will be silently discarded — consider folding stderr into the toEqual object (or logging it on failure) so CI failures are debuggable.

    Extended reasoning...

    What the issue is

    At lines 136-138 the test destructures stderr from Promise.all([proc.stdout.text(), proc.stderr.text(), proc.exited]), but stderr is never referenced again. The final assertion at lines 148-151 only checks { corrupted: parsed.corrupted, exitCode }, so whatever the subprocess wrote to stderr is read into a local and dropped.

    How it manifests

    The fixture is expected to print exactly one JSON line on stdout and exit 0. If anything goes wrong before that console.log(JSON.stringify(...)) — a panic in the native PostgresSQLConnection, an uncaught exception in the net.createServer setup, an assertion failure in a debug build, or a future refactor that introduces a syntax error — the subprocess will write its diagnostic to stderr and exit non-zero, and stdout will be empty. stdout.trim().split("\n").at(-1) then yields "", parsed becomes {}, and the assertion fails with:

    expect({ corrupted: undefined, exitCode: 1 }).toEqual({ corrupted: false, exitCode: 0 })
    

    That diff tells you that the subprocess crashed, but not why. The actual error (stack trace, panic message, ASAN report) was sitting in stderr and got thrown away.

    Why nothing else catches this

    The test pipes both stdout and stderr (stdout: "pipe", stderr: "pipe"), so the subprocess's stderr does not inherit to the test runner's terminal — it is only visible if the test code explicitly surfaces it. There is no other assertion or console.error(stderr) path. In CI the only artifact is the jest diff, which contains none of the diagnostic.

    Convention

    Per test/CLAUDE.md, spawned-process tests in this repo assert on stderr (e.g. expect(stderr).toBe("")) before the exit-code check, or fold it into the snapshot object, precisely so the failure diff carries the real error. The pattern here matches every other field of that convention except this one.

    Step-by-step proof

    1. Suppose a future change to src/js/internal/sql/postgres.ts regresses such that new SQL({...}) throws synchronously (or the debug build hits an assert).
    2. The fixture process writes the uncaught-exception stack to stderr and exits with code 1, never reaching console.log.
    3. stdout is "", so line = "", parsed = {}, parsed.corrupted = undefined.
    4. stderr contains the full stack trace, but is never read after destructuring.
    5. The test fails with { corrupted: undefined, exitCode: 1 } != { corrupted: false, exitCode: 0 } — no hint that the failure was (say) TypeError: Cannot read properties of undefined rather than the pool-corruption regression this test guards against.

    Suggested fix

    Fold stderr into the assertion so it appears in the diff:

    expect({ stderr, corrupted: parsed.corrupted, exitCode }).toEqual({
      stderr: "",
      corrupted: false,
      exitCode: 0,
    });

    If the fixture is expected to emit some stderr (e.g. connection-closed warnings), an alternative is to keep the existing assertion but include stdout/stderr in the object so they show up in the failure diff without being matched against, or simply console.error(stderr) before the expect.

    This is purely a debuggability/test-quality concern — it does not affect whether the test passes or fails for the bug being fixed, so filing as a nit.

The guard looks correct and the race analysis is convincing, but this is a state-machine change in the production SQL connection pool (Postgres + MySQL) with subtle microtask-vs-sync-callback ordering, so it's worth a maintainer's eye — also note Build #55608 is showing failures.

Extended reasoning...

Overview

This PR adds a single early-return guard at the top of #onConnected in both PooledPostgresConnection (src/js/internal/sql/postgres.ts) and PooledMySQLConnection (src/js/internal/sql/mysql.ts): if this.state !== PooledConnectionState.pending, the callback is dropped. It also adds a ~150-line regression test (test/js/sql/postgres-close-during-handshake.test.ts) that spins up a fake Postgres TCP server which sends the full trust-mode handshake plus an admin-shutdown error and immediately FINs, to deterministically reproduce the race where #onClose runs synchronously before the queued #onConnected microtask drains.

Security risks

None. The guard is purely defensive against an internal callback-ordering race; it doesn't touch auth, TLS, query escaping, or any user-input handling. The test fixture binds to 127.0.0.1:0 in a subprocess.

Level of scrutiny

Medium-high. The runtime change is only ~3 lines of logic per adapter, and tracing the state machine confirms the only legitimate transitions into #onConnected are from pending (constructor and #doRetry() both set state = pending before #startConnection()), so the guard cannot drop a valid callback. #onClose already handles error propagation, onFinish resolution, and adapter.release, so dropping a stale #onConnected after it doesn't leak or hang anything. That said, this is the connection-pool state machine for Bun.SQL — a production-critical path where pool corruption manifests as permanent wedging — and the fix hinges on subtle reasoning about native Rust's queue_microtask(on_connect) vs synchronous on_close dispatch ordering. A maintainer familiar with the native side (e.g. the PostgresSQLConnection lifecycle) should confirm there's no path where on_connect is the only signal and on_close never follows.

Other factors

  • robobun flagged failures in Build #55608 on the latest commit; I can't tell from here whether they're related or pre-existing flakes.
  • The new test hand-rolls Postgres wire-protocol packets and relies on uSockets delivering handshake+FIN in one poll dispatch; worth a quick check that it's not flaky across platforms.
  • coderabbit's only comment (stderr assertion) was addressed in e4c0989 and resolved.
  • No CODEOWNERS cover these files.

When a pooled connection's socket is closed in the same I/O tick as the
handshake completing (e.g. Postgres ReadyForQuery followed by the server's
FIN in one read buffer), handleClose runs synchronously before the queued
on_connect microtask. handleConnected then blindly set state = connected
and re-added the dead entry to readyConnections with connection === null.
Subsequent queries dispatched null to the native query's run() and failed
with 'connection must be a PostgresSQLConnection' forever; the pool never
retried a slot it thought was live.

Bail out of BasePooledConnection.handleConnected when state !== pending.
Covers both the Postgres and MySQL adapters.

Fixes #30947

LGTM — the comment-pointer nit is addressed and the guard is a minimal, well-tested fix.

Extended reasoning...

Overview

This PR adds a 3-line early-return guard to BasePooledConnection.handleConnected in src/js/internal/sql/shared.ts, plus a new regression test (test/js/sql/postgres-close-during-handshake.test.ts). The guard drops stale on_connect microtasks that fire after handleClose has already transitioned the slot to closed, preventing a dead connection from being resurrected into readyConnections with this.connection === null. The test uses a fake TCP server (no Docker) that sends a full trust-mode handshake + admin-shutdown + FIN in one write, reproducing the race deterministically.

Security risks

None. This is a defensive state-machine guard in the JS connection-pool layer. It does not touch auth, TLS, credential handling, or any user-input parsing. The only behavioral change is refusing to transition closed → connected on a stale callback, which strictly narrows the set of accepted state transitions.

Level of scrutiny

Moderate-to-low. While connection-pool state machines are generally subtle, this specific change is purely additive and defensive: it adds one early-return that fires only when state !== pending. I traced all writers of this.state — the constructor, doRetry(), and the connect-failure backoff retry are the only paths that hold pending while awaiting this callback, so the guard cannot drop a legitimate transition. I also checked the MySQL subclass override at mysql.ts:123, which assigns this.connection before calling super; in the race scenario this leaves a stale handle on a closed slot, but that's benign since the slot is never re-added to readyConnections and doRetry() overwrites the handle on the next connect cycle.
